Hello, We run Cassandra 2.1.13 (don't have plans to upgrade yet). What is the best way to run repairs at scale (400 nodes, each holding ~600GB) that actually works ?
I'm considering doing subrange repairs (https://github.com/BrianGallew/cassandra_range_repair/blob/master/src/range_repair.py) as I've heard from folks that incremental repairs simply don't work even in 3.x (Yeah, that's a strong statement but I heard that from multiple folks at the Summit).
